4yrs. Change Potty Habits? Hi; Rolo goes outside to do his business. If I knew then, what I know now, I would have trained him differently. I started training him on pee pads, thinking that would be a temporary measure but when I took the pee pads away, he continued to pee, where they used to sit. Now, he always asks to go outside but, if he does happen to go inside, it is on the old site, where the pee pad used to be, next to the stove, on the hardwood. It's wrecking our wood kick plate and the finish on the stainless steel oven looks ruined. (he's migrated over about 12" and lifts his leg on the corner of the range) If I know I am going to be away for an extended time, (longer than 4 hours) I have made an enclosure that he can't get out of. It is about 8' x 5'. His bed, toys, food, water and pee pads are all there, but he won't use them. The odd time, I have been held up at work and he has waited 11 hours to do his business. He won't use the pee pad in the enclosure! He will wait until I get home. He has to be in pain! Is it possible to train him to use the pee pad again so that he will use it when no one is home? |
One thing that has worked for me is a spray that smells like pee they sell it at pet smart, Walmart ext and you spray it on the pad where you want him to go and he will start marking there. As to the stove and old spot you need to buy a spray to clean up the pee smell because if he smells the old place like pee he will continue to go there. Although it might be in the hardwood and that might be hard to clean up. I hope this works good luck! |
Bumping. I would let him soil a pad at his old pee site, then move that soiled pad into his penned area so that he understands it's okay to go there. |
